Pool Noodle Light Hack

Pool noodle ring lights have become a popular DIY trend because they are “cheap, lightweight, and surprisingly stylish.” A simple foam noodle that costs only a few dollars can be transformed into multiple glowing decorative rings. Once wrapped with LED lights, they create a modern, boutique-style look without the expensive price tag, making them a favorite for home décor, events, and outdoor spaces.

The project is also extremely beginner-friendly and requires very few tools. You only need pool noodles, LED string lights, and basic supplies like a knife, tape, or zip ties, plus optional decorations such as flowers, mesh, or paint for customization. The process is so simple that “if you can slice foam and wrap string lights, you have the skills,” making it accessible to almost anyone.

To begin, the pool noodle is cut into even 1–3 inch slices to form circular rings. Keeping the cuts consistent helps create a balanced shape, but minor adjustments can be made if needed. For larger designs, sections can be reshaped or rejoined into bigger loops, allowing flexible styles depending on the intended decoration.

Next, LED string lights are carefully wrapped around each foam ring in a spiral pattern. Spacing them out creates a soft twinkling effect, while tighter wrapping produces a brighter, more intense glow. Once secured, the rings can be arranged individually or grouped together for more dramatic visual impact.

Finally, the finished rings can be hung from ceilings, displayed on walls, used in gardens, or styled for parties and events. LED lights are preferred because they stay cool and are safe for foam, unlike traditional bulbs. The result is an affordable, creative decoration that adds warm ambiance and a stylish glow to any space.
